Cisco

Cisco Systems, Inc. is an American multinational digital communications technology conglomerate headquartered in San Jose, California. The company develops, manufactures, and sells networking hardware, software, telecommunications equipment, and other high-technology services and products. Cisco specializes in specific tech markets, including the Internet of Things (IoT), domain security, and videoconferencing, with products such as Webex, OpenDNS, and Duo Security. Founded in 1984 by Stanford computer scientists Leonard Bosack and Sandy Lerner, the company pioneered the use of multiprotocol router systems for local area networks. Cisco went public in 1990 and its stock is a component of the Dow Jones Industrial Average, S&P 500, and Nasdaq-100. Its current focus includes the development of enterprise AI systems and related technologies.

Google Research

Google Research is the advanced research and development division of Google LLC, focused on fundamental and applied research in computer science and related fields. It conducts work in areas including artificial intelligence, machine learning, quantum computing, algorithms, and systems. The division is known for developing foundational AI technologies, such as the Transformer architecture and the BERT language model, which have significantly advanced the field of natural language processing. Google Research operates globally with teams across multiple continents. Its work often transitions into Google's core products and services. The division continues to prioritize research in large-scale AI systems, responsible AI development, and exploring new computational paradigms to address complex technological challenges.
